a
{
	text-decoration:underline;
	color:#C40F0F;
}
	a:hover
	{
		color:#333333;
	}
	a img
	{
		border:0;
	}
h1
{
	margin:0 0 23px 0;
	padding:0;
	background-color:#D3D3D3;
	text-align:right;
	font-weight:normal;
	font-size:24px;
	letter-spacing:-1px;
	color:#000000;
}
	h1 span
	{
		padding:2px 0 0 10px;
		background-color:#FFFFFF;
	}
	h1 em
	{
		color:#C40F0F;
	}
	h1 img
	{
		margin:0 5px -2px 5px;
	}
h2
{
	padding:5px 0 20px 0;
	font-weight:bold;
	font-size:16px;
	color:#C40F0F;
}
h2 * {color:#C40F0F;text-decoration:none;}
h3
{
	padding:5px 0 5px 0;
	text-align:left;
	font-weight:bold;
	font-size:13px;
	color:#000000;
}
h3 * {color:#000000;text-decoration:none;}
td
{
	font-size:12px;
	vertical-align:top !important;
}
img.photo
{
	padding:3px;
	background-color:#FFFFFF;
	border:1px solid #999999;
}
img.gauche
{
	float:left;
	margin:3px 15px 15px 0;
}
img.droite
{
	float:right;
	margin:3px 0 15px 15px;
}
#content .block em
{
	color:#333333;
}
div.info1{
	background-color:#DEDEDE;
	border:1px dotted #BBBBBB;
	color:#444444;
	padding:5px;
}
div.info2{
	background-color:#C40F0F;
	color:#FFFFFF;
	padding:5px;
}
	div.info2 a{
		text-decoration:underline;
		font-weight:normal;
		color:#FFFFFF;
	}
	div.info2 a:hover{
		text-decoration:underline;
		font-weight:bold;
		color:#FFFFFF;
	}
#text ul
{
	list-style-image:url(../img/puce1.gif);
}
